Meet Mr and Mrs Bond: Daniel Craig and Rachel Weisz spotted for first time since surprise wedding

By Sarah Bull


Newlyweds: Daniel Craig and Rachel Weisz were spotted at New York's JFK Airport for the first time since their surprise wedding last month


They stunned fans last month when they announced they had married in secret.

But Daniel Craig and Rachel Weisz looked more than happy to show off their love for each other as they were spotted at New York's JFK Airport for the first time since their surprise nuptials.

The newlyweds both opted for casual outfits in jeans and jackets as they strolled through the airport hand-in-hand, with James Bond actor Craig attempting to go incognito in sunglasses and a grey flat cap.


Weisz, however, went without sunglasses as she held tightly to her new husband's hand.

The Mummy actress wed the actor last month in a surprise whirlwind ceremony attended by just four people.

The guests were said to be Daniel's 18-year-old daughter Ella and Rachel's son Henry, four, plus two family friends who acted as witnesses.

Honeymoon period: The pair certainly looked loved-up as they headed through the airport

Hand-in-hand: Craig held tight to his new wife as the pair headed home


The whole event, which apparently was followed by a quiet meal and an early night, was carried out amid the sort of secrecy of which 007 himself would no doubt have been proud.

The pair, who have been friends for years, were first romantically linked in November after filming the upcoming horror, The Dream House.

They strenuously denied rumours at the time however, but it became clear that they were definitely an item when they were then seen hand-in-hand as they celebrated Christmas in Somerset.

Where it all started: Craig and Weisz were first romantically linked when they started filming upcoming horror Dream House


Before they got together, Rachel was a relationship with Black Swan director Darren Aronovsky for nine years and Daniel had been engaged to longterm girlfriend Satsuki Mitchell for five years.

Craig will take on the role of suave secret agent James Bond for the third time in the as-yet-untitled 23rd movie, which will be released in October next year.

He is also gearing up for the release of the Hollywood remake of The Girl With The Dragon Tattoo.

Weisz, who won an Oscar in 2005 for The Constant Gardener, has several projects in the pipeline, including the drama romance, 360.

The name's Craig, Mrs Craig: Rachel Weisz marries James Bond star Daniel

By Jody Thompson


Secretly married? Rachel Weisz and James Bond star Daniel Craig, seen here arriving in New York in March, are said to have secretly got married in the city last week


Daniel Craig and Rachel Weisz have tied the knot, his publicist has confirmed.

Robin Baun of Slate PR, which represents Craig, said the pair had got married, but did not offer any more details.

Reports said James Bond star Craig, 43, and The Mummy actress Weisz, 41, got married in a secret ceremony attended by just four people in New York State last Wednesday.


The guests were said to be Daniel's 18-year-old daughter Ella and Rachel's son Henry, four, plus two family friends who acted as witnesses.

The News Of The World reports a source as saying: 'Daniel and Rachel insisted on having a small, quiet wedding. They are madly in love and couldn't wait to be husband and wife - but they wanted minimum fuss.'

The pair were last seen together in London in March, when Daniel was seen taking his leading lady on a shopping spree at the Louis Vuitton store in Mayfair.

However, they have worked hard to keep their relationship out of the limelight since meeting on the set of forthcoming movie The Dream House, in which they play husband and wife.

Old mates: The pair, pictured here in New York at a film screening in 2004, have been friends for years


Although they have been friends for several years, they were first linked in November but at the time strenuously denied they were together.

Before they got together, Rachel had a relationship with Black Swan director Darren Aronovsky for nine years and Daniel was engaged to longterm girlfriend Satsuki Mitchell for five years.

However, it became clear that Daniel and Rachel were definitely an item when they were then seen hand-in-hand as they celebrated Christmas in Somerset.

Former loves: Rachel was with Black Swan director Darren Aronofsky for nine years and have a son Henry, now four, while Craig was with film producer Satsuki Mitchell for six years


A horror movie, The Dream House opens in cinemas this September.

Craig rose to international stardom in 2006 when he became the sixth actor to play Bond in the movie franchise.

He will take on the role of the suave secret agent for the third time in the 23rd movie, which will be released in October next year.

Weisz has appeared in movies including The Mummy and About A Boy.

Her role in 2005 film The Constant Gardener earned her an Oscar for Best Supporting Actress.


Racy: Daniel with co-star Rooney Mara in the poster for his new movie The Girl With The Dragon Tattoo


Daniel meanwhile gearing up for the release of the Hollywood remake of The Girl With The Dragon Tattoo.

The movie, also starring Rooney Mara and directed by David Fincher, opens in the UK on Boxing Day.

He also returns as legendary spy Bond in the much-delayed 23rd movie in the franchise, suspended due to the financial problems being suffered by makes MGM.

Directed by Sam Mendes, the film is due for release in November next year.

Rachel Hannah Weisz (born 7 March 1970) is an English film and theatre actress and fashion model. She started her acting career at Trinity Hall, Cambridge University, where she co-founded the theatrical group Cambridge Talking Tongues. The group was awarded the Student Drama Award for the improvised piece Slight Possession during the Edinburgh Festival Fringe by The Guardian.
